My laptop did its first trip on the back of the bike yesterday round trip from Cardiff to Staines.

As you may remember from earlier in the thread I used a Targus backpack previously.

I just put the back pack on the pillion seat - used a webbing strap under the seat around the bag, the shoulder straps around the tie down points and a cargo net over the lot as a last resort.

I checked it along the way and back and it was rock solid.

It was nicer than having it on my back and the fact the bag is really well padded should cover off any vibrations. Plus when I got there - I could wear it as a back pack again! Best of both worlds!

NB - IMO it didn;t look too out of place on the pillion.
